For once, a book that lives up to the title,
By A Customer
This review is from: Fishing Small Streams with a Fly Rod (Paperback)
It was a perfect day for reading. I had the den to myself, and the table lamp was just bright enough to illuminate the pages of _Fishing Small Streams With A Fly Rod_. I opened the book to any old chapter, and like clockwork, there it was: a first person, past tense anecdote, of no informational value but so predictable it was comforting. It was a reading experience I'll look back to fondly.Fly fishing how-to books are notoriously full of nothing, but this book has plenty of useful, nearly universal information to ponder on backcountry fishing. It's logically organized and mostly direct in its purpose. Meck leans heavily on the aforementioned poetic filler, but each chapter has plenty of valuable advice. The book does show its age: his choice of heavy flyrods seems out of step with current trends, and many of the brand/model names he mentions have been updated, but there's so much good common sense and time-won knowledge here that it's far more helpful than most face-to-face encounters wth a flyshop guru. It's got some downright argumentation about catch-and-release ethics, and a chapter on altering stream flow might raise eyebrows today, but for its on-topic wisdom, it can't be beat.

This review is from: Fishing Small Streams with a Fly Rod (Paperback)
This book is very useful and anone interested in flyfishing small streams should at least read it if not buy it. It has tons of useful info about flypatterns, leader design,insect life and so on but does not flow as well as I was hoping. Sort of choppy in its text. Also the pic on the cover is not a small stream in my definition or his, small river maybe, but not small stream. Kinda odd pic to choose for the cover. A good useful book but from a literary standpoint is nowhere near the class of John Geirach, Dave Hughes and Sylvester Nemes.
